Negligence

Negligence refers to a failure to exercise reasonable care that causes harm to another person. In pedestrian cases, this often means showing that a driver failed to yield, obey traffic signals, or remained attentive to pedestrians at a crosswalk. Establishing negligence supports an argument for compensation and helps define liability among involved parties within California legal standards.

Comparative Negligence

Comparative negligence describes how fault is allocated when more than one party contributed to an accident. In California, the amount of compensation may be reduced by the degree of fault assigned to the claimant. Understanding comparative negligence helps you assess settlement offers and determine if pursuing a claim in court is advantageous given your proportional responsibility for the crash.

Damages

Damages in pedestrian cases include medical expenses, rehabilitation costs, lost wages, and diminished earning capacity. They also account for non economic harms such as pain, emotional distress, and impact on quality of life. A careful assessment of past, present, and future costs ensures the claim reflects the true financial and personal consequences of the accident.

Statute of Limitations

The statute of limitations sets a deadline for filing a legal claim after an accident. In California, most personal injury cases must be filed within two years from the date of the injury, with some exceptions. Missing the deadline can bar a claim, so timely consultation with a pedestrian accident attorney is essential to preserve rights and options.

Service Pro Tips for Pedestrian Injury Claims

Tip for building a strong pedestrian injury claim

Begin by securing immediate medical care and collecting documentation from every provider. Keep track of all expenses, including transportation, prescription costs, and rehabilitation sessions. Document the accident scene with photos, note the location and time, and gather any witness contact information. A well organized file helps your legal team assess damages accurately and supports the narrative of fault and impact when communicating with insurers or presenting a case in court. Consistency is key to building credibility.

What should I do immediately after a pedestrian accident in San Pedro?

After a pedestrian accident, seek medical attention immediately and contact local authorities to file a report. Document the scene with notes and photographs, gather contact information from witnesses, and preserve all medical and repair bills. This information is essential for establishing a timeline and the extent of damages. In San Pedro, timely responses help protect your rights and ensure that you have a strong basis for a future settlement or claim. Always keep copies of every communication related to the incident for your records.

Attorney fees for pedestrian injury cases are often structured as a contingency, meaning the lawyer collects a percentage of the settlement or judgment only if you recover compensation. It is important to discuss fees upfront, including any costs for investigations, expert witnesses, and court filings. In San Pedro, transparent fee arrangements help you plan financially while pursuing a fair outcome.

If the at fault party lacks insurance or has insufficient coverage, your attorney can explore underinsured motorist protections, other liable parties, or state disability programs to bridge the gap. In San Pedro, a comprehensive strategy considers all viable sources of compensation to maximize recovery while meeting legal requirements and deadlines under California law.
